Detailed description

This material is primarily intended for evaluating the performance of analytical methods for metallic elements (Arsenic, Cadmium, Nickel, Lead, Manganese, Copper, Cobalt) in PM2.5-type particles, to enhance the quality of air quality monitoring measurements.

It is produced using industrially sourced incineration ash particles deposited on a 47 mm quartz tissue membrane filter (QAT-UP).

It is certified for regulated elements (Arsenic, Cadmium, Nickel, and Lead) according to European Directive 2024/2881, as well as for additional elements (Manganese, Copper, Cobalt) recommended for monitoring in the ANSES opinion ref. "2015_SA_0216".

Available in:

  • Low concentration: Ni: 595 ng, As: 126 ng, Cd: 127 ng, Pb: 3,776 ng
  • High concentration: Ni: 728 ng, As: 169 ng, Cd: 178 ng, Pb: 5,461 ng

Indicative values for major elements such as calcium, chlorine, iron, titanium, and barium are also provided in the certificate.

Accreditations and Recognition

The material has been characterised using microwave digestion and inductively coupled plasma mass spectrometry (ICP-MS), with both magnetic sector and quadrupole detectors.

Several quantification methods were used:

  • Calibration with internal standard for all elements
  • Standard addition method (Mn, Co, As)
  • Isotope dilution (Ni, Cu, Cd, Pb)

These methods are accredited by COFRAC under ISO 17025 (Calibration accreditation No.2-54).

Why Choose LNE's CRMs?

These Certified Reference Materials are fully traceable to the International System of Units (SI), based on primary measurement methods recognised through Calibration and Measurement Capabilities (CMCs) published in the BIPM (International Bureau of
Weights and Measures) database.

This guarantees the equivalence of LNE’s capabilities with those of other national metrology institutes worldwide.

The production of this material complies with ISO 17034.
